Alles lesenA team of space scavengers discovers superior alien technology that threatens the balance of the known universe. Hotly pursued by a rival crew of intergalactic mercenaries, the Revelator crew must fight through the deepest reaches of space to locate and protect the life-altering device.

First thing to notice are the names. A weapon expert "Overkill", a good looking mercenary "Breathtaker", another "Mercenary girl" and they are fighting over a "Chaos Generator". My first impression was "awful", but then i notice its way easier to keep track of the names during the dialogs, if someone talks about someone called "Data Ocean" you know exactly who is meant. A nice trick but it doesn't make the movie any better. Too many clichés and flat dialogs which are not very well thought.
I can not recommend the movie, even with low expectations the movie is disappointing.

The CGI was poor (bits looked like they were done on a ZX81), and in some sections of the movie the lighting was all wrong - highlighting the fact that the background was superimposed.
The acting was bad, really bad - no one was believable - but I guess a special mention really needs to be made regarding the "script" which was even worse (did someone get paid for this?). Some of the lines were just ridiculous and seemed at times to be trying to be funny (especially the "baddies" - Captain Jekel and sidekick BreathTaker).
The sound effects were, to say the least, interesting: I would never have thought to have machine gun noises for spacecraft fire.
All in all this is a howler and not worth the 90 minutes you will never recover.

- WissenswertesThe film is called "Scavengers" and is about space troops called The Scavengers, who scavenge from planets and space battles, to survive. There was once a British game show of the same name called Scavengers (1994) about two teams of contestants, ("Scavenger" space troops") who went aboard a dangerous abandoned alien spacecraft and collected spare metals in a series obstacle games, to "scavenge, salvage and survive!".
